This fine scrimshaw cane has 1.5 x 1.5 " walrus ivory knob mounted to a tapered whalebone hexagonal shaft.Engraved on the .5" coin silver collar is the presentation inscription: "Wm. Lee to F.H. Weed 1838.". Unmountedeyelet hole, 2.5" below knob, added .75" brass ferrule to stabilize short (>.75") split in base of shaft. Wonderful oldpatina, throughout. Total length 33". Seldom are such canes dated.Very minor tight age lines in ivory.(EST 1000-1500)
